Key Ceremony Checklist — Gallerie Audio-Guide App (Wrenfold Museum)

- Confirm two custodians present.
- Verify signing laptop offline; checksum the build of EchoDocent v4.
- Rotate the tour-content signing key; archive the old one.
- Record witness initials in the ledger.
- Test one guide device end-to-end before sealing.
- Store the shard envelopes in the annex safe; restore access requires the phrase below.

recovery phrase for yajef-fahag: ulaax-lamix-kasael-casael-gilox-istwyn-gorox-prawyn-kaseth

Handover: Fabrikit test-data factory

Hey — welcome to the Fabrikit work. The factory library lives in the seedgen repo; most fixtures are generated, but the anonymized baseline dataset is encrypted because it mirrors production shapes. Build notes are in the README, and Marisol's design doc covers the trait system. To decrypt the baseline bundle on your first run, the unlock script will prompt you once. Use the passphrase below when it asks.

strongbox words: holax-rusax-jorath-aldeth

Q3 Planning Note — Switching to Marloway Logistics

Quick heads-up for finance: we're moving from Tessen Carriers to Marloway Logistics at the start of Q3. Expect one-off transition costs this quarter and roughly six percent lower freight spend thereafter. Invoicing format changes too, so accruals will need a tweak. Please treat the note below as confidential.

board note of tahop-tageg: Kelielox Group plans to raise the Novok list price by 2.0 percent in July. The board signed off on a budget of $17.9 million for Project Quenax. The renewal with Casaelox Systems closes at $78.3 million a year, 35.5 percent above the last contract. Project Druwyn slips by six weeks because of the supplier delay.